Stanwood's Von Moos Signs to Play Volleyball at SPU
November 20, 2002

SEATTLE (Nov. 20) -- Jenna Von Moos, the standout setter for Stanwood High School, has signed a national letter of intent to play volleyball for Seattle Pacific University.

Von Moos, a 5-foot-10 senior, is four-time all-Wesco selection and helped lead the Spartans to the state 4A tournament this fall. She was a consensus all-area player her final three years.

Playing for the Washington Volleyball Academy, she was the club's MVP and captain last year.

Seattle Pacific qualified for the NCAA Division II playoffs in both 2000 and 2001 under Coach Kellie Ryan. The Falcons lost only one senior from the team which was 9-16 this season, with six of the losses to nationally-ranked teams.
